dayjournal memo

Total 975 articles!!

Electron #002 – Electronでディスクトップアプリをパッケージ化

Yasunori Kirimoto's avatar

今回は、「Node.js #014」で作成したディスクトップアプリをパッケージ化する方法を試したいと思います。


まずnpmでelectron-packagerをインストールします。


npm -g install electron-packager

node.js_015_01


インストールが完了したらディスクトップアプリを構築している任意のフォルダで下記のコマンドを実行します。


electron-packager ./App Electron_sample --platform=win32 --arch=x64 --version=0.36.0

node.js_015_02


引数 備考
path 必要なファイルが格納されているフォルダを指定
name アプリ名
platform all, linux, win32, darwinのどれかを選択
arch all, ia32, x64 のどれかを選択
version パケージ化したいElectronのバージョンを指定

処理が完了すると、同じフォルダに「アプリ名-win32-x64」フォルダが作成されます。

node.js_015_03


そのフォルダの中の「アプリ名.exe」を実行します。

node.js_015_04


無事起動されました。

node.js_015_05



book

Q&A